Output 63228ec99fe2cbcb7d681a8046bef610ba6a721c7f4b1609738a76c61beb0555:1

value
6983382103097
script pubkey
OP_0 OP_PUSHBYTES_20 cab35c7fcc0cb278cb7fa07fa94ea74bdac965c5
address
tb1qe2e4cl7vpje83jml5pl6jn48f0dvjew9c6upkp
transaction
63228ec99fe2cbcb7d681a8046bef610ba6a721c7f4b1609738a76c61beb0555
confirmations
163734
spent
true